ubuntu下使用ndk编译libevnet

简介: ubuntu下使用ndk编译libevnet
libevent源码编译
源码的获取

http://www.ffmpeg.club/libevent.html 这是看夏老师课堂获取的,以后也要学他的课,所以就用整个源码编译,减少问题出现

编译静态库

https://blog.csdn.net/weixin_28927079/article/details/109380748 大概上是参考这篇博客操作的,额外的修改会在下面提到

  在目录下增加Android.mk文件

LOCAL_PATH := $(call my-dir)
include $(CLEAR_VARS)
LOCAL_ARM_MODE := arm
LOCAL_MODULE := libevent
ANDROID := true
LIB_SRC := \
event.c \
           evthread.c \
           buffer.c \
           bufferevent.c \
           bufferevent_filter.c \
           bufferevent_pair.c \
           listener.c \
           bufferevent_ratelim.c \
           evmap.c \
           log.c \
           evutil.c \
           evutil_rand.c \
       evutil_time.c \
           select.c \
           poll.c \
           epoll.c \
           signal.c \
           event_tagging.c \
           http.c \
           evdns.c \
           evrpc.c \
           bufferevent_sock.c \
       strlcpy.c 
 
LOCAL_SRC_FILES  := $(LIB_SRC)
LOCAL_C_INCLUDES := $(LOCAL_PATH)/include \
                    $(LOCAL_PATH)/compat
LOCAL_CFLAGS += -pie -fPIE -static -fPIC
include $(BUILD_SHARED_LIBRARY)       # 需要修改为 include $(BUILD_STATIC_LIBRARY)

  

继续增加Application.mk文件


APP_STL      := c++_static
APP_CPPFLAGS := -frtti -std=c++11
APP_ABI      := armeabi-v7a arm64-v8a   #我这边编译器就是用  arm64-v8a 这个
APP_BUILD_SCRIPT := Android.mk

 配置完后,开始进行编译,ndk-build.cmd路径根据实际情况修改


     D:\Android-SDK\ndk\21.3.6528147\ndk-build.cmd NDK_PROJECT_PATH=. APP_BUILD_SCRIPT=Android.mk
     #ndk-build.cmd是android中的可执行文件

第一个报错以及解决


    Android NDK: APP_PLATFORM not set. Defaulting to minimum supported version android-16.
    [arm64-v8a] Compile        : event <= event.c
    ./event.c:28:10: fatal error: 'evconfig-private.h' file not found
    #include "evconfig-private.h"
            ^~~~~~~~~~~~~~~~~~~~


  解决方法: 把Android.mk当前目录下的\WIN32-Code\nmake\evconfig-private.h拷贝到Android.mk所在目录下


第二个报错以及解决


    ./epoll.c:148:23: error: use of undeclared identifier 'EPOLL_CLOEXEC'
            epfd = epoll_create1(EPOLL_CLOEXEC);
                                ^


  解决方法: 将event2/event-config.h目录下的#define EVENT__HAVE_EPOLL_CREATE1 1注释掉


第三个报错以及解决

  1. error: static declaration of ‘arc4random_addrandom’ follows non-static declaration

增加定义 #define EVENT__HAVE_ARC4RANDOM 1

编译结果

  在\obj\local\arm64-v8a目录下获得libevent.a

openssl源码编译

https://github.com/aluvalasuman/OpenSSL1.0.1cForAndroid

  直接用github上面整理好的工程编译就行了,编译方法和上述一样,最后会生成libcrypto.alibssl.a
